Abstract

We study the statistical properties of nonlinear wave-wave interaction in a system consisting of three Langmuir waves and one ion-sound wave. Such a system describes either a cascade of two decay instabilties or a modified decay instability. We pay a particular attention to the phases which in some cases exhibit a chaotic synchronization, showing a transition from three-wave to four-wave interaction.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
